Ok, I have some questions about this include.  From what I've gathered it helps the nwndb run a bit better.  So far the down side to it is I cant access the data in the data base all I get is +++_DATABASE_ITEM_+++.  I does put out some nice information in a logfile "nwserverlog" thats nice for debugging or to see players info etc.  But directly altering DB that seems to be out.

Q1 Anyone familar with this and have some info on how to accsess DB content? We all know nwndb uses...database .fpt .cdx .dbf file extentions my free dbf progs dont seem to be able to access the fpt or the cdx.
anyone know of a free program/program that can help me with that.

Q2 is there any newer version?

Q3 will it conflict with nwnx2 for nwn1

With regard to 3, no, you can run them side by side, though why on earth you would want to use this if you're using nwnx and mysql/sqlite, is beyond me. Sql is superior in every way.
